Tips for Photographing your Korean Hornbeam Bonsai Tree

  1. Lighting: Natural light is your best friend when photographing bonsai trees. Place your tree near a window or venture outdoors to capture the soft glow of the sun.
  2. Composition: Frame your bonsai tree against a simple backdrop to highlight its elegance. Experiment with different angles to find the perfect shot.
  3. Details: Zoom in on the intricate details of the tree’s leaves, branches, and trunk. Showcasing these elements can add depth and character to your photos.
  4. Depth of Field: Play with the depth of field to create a sense of depth and perspective in your images. Blur the background to draw attention to the bonsai tree itself.
  5. Patience: Bonsai photography requires patience and attention to detail. Take your time to compose the perfect shot and capture the essence of your Korean Hornbeam Bonsai tree.
